Udostępnij za pośrednictwem


Collations and SQL Server Client Applications

Dostępne są nowe 80 lub nowo poprawioną metody sortowania systemu Windows teraz w SQL Server 2008 można wybrać podczas SQL Server ustawienia. W niektórych przypadkach aplikacji klienckich niższego poziom, na komputerach zainstalowanych ze starszymi systemami operacyjnymi może spowodować utratę połączenia SQL Server 2008 w instalacjach serwerów. Można także niektórych klientów połączenia są zachowywane, ale komunikat o błędzie może oznaczać występuje niezgodność sortowanie między klient a serwerem danych i zostanie przeprowadzona konwersja nie sortowanie na danych z serwera.

Zgodność ustawień sortowania dla klientów poziom niedziałający

W poniższej tabela opisano zachowanie połączenia klient serwer, gdy niedziałający-poziom klient łączy się z bazą danych z nierozpoznany sortowanie.

Wersja kliencka

Połączenie z serwerem

SQL Server Klient macierzystej dla SNAC9

Jeśli klient nie może mapować codepage klienta nierozpoznany sortowanie stosowany przez serwer, połączenie klienta zostanie zwrócony komunikat o błędzie, konwersja sortowanie nie wystąpi, połączenia, USE, lub instrukcji ALTER może zakończyć się niepowodzeniem i może zamknąć połączenie.

Aby uzyskać więcej informacji i pobierania poprawek dla określonego połączenia błędy związane z sortowanie niezgodności z SQL Server Native klient, aby SNAC9 tylko, zobacz artykuł z bazy wiedza Microsoft wiedza Base 94: "Połączenia lub otrzymujesz komunikat o błędzie podczas korzystaniaSQL ServerMacierzysta klient w programie SQL Server 2005 w celu uzyskania danych przechowywanych w ustawienia sortowania programu SQL Server 2008. „

SQL Server Klient macierzystej dla SNAC10

Klient sortowanie serwera nierozpoznany identyfikator LCID jest mapowany na stronę kodową, w zależności od regionalny systemu na komputerze klienckim.Jeśli sortowanie LCID nie została rozpoznana, klient próbuje wyszukać strony kodowej.

Jeśli klient zakończy się niepowodzeniem mapowanie codepage po stronie klienta na nierozpoznany sortowanie serwera, połączenie klienta zostanie zwrócony komunikat o błędzie i będzie wykonywana konwersja nie sortowania.

Visual Studio 2008

Visual Studio 2005

Program Visual Studio .NET 2003

Klient sortowanie serwera nierozpoznany identyfikator LCID jest mapowany na stronę kodową, w zależności od regionalny systemu na komputerze klienckim.Jeśli sortowanie LCID nie została rozpoznana, klient próbuje wyszukać strony kodowej.

Jeśli klient zakończy się niepowodzeniem mapowanie codepage klient do sortowanie nierozpoznany serwera, połączenie klient zostanie zwrócony komunikat o błędzie i będzie wykonywana konwersja nie sortowanie.

Gdy jest klienta niższego poziom SQL Server Klient macierzystej dla SNAC9, należy upewnić się, zachowanie połączenia pasuje do symptomów opisanych w artykule z bazy wiedza Microsoft wiedza Base 944929 przed Pobierz i zainstaluj poprawkę opisaną.

W sytuacjach, gdy inne aplikacje klienckie nie rozpoznają zestawianie danych z serwera zaleca się, że uaktualnienie systemu operacyjnego klient lub skontaktuj się z dostawca aplikacji, aby sprawdzić, czy jest aktualizacja usługa do oprogramowania klient bazy danych.Alternatywnie można użyć różnych sortowanie z danymi.

Aby uzyskać więcej informacji na temat zmieniania ustawień sortowania zobacz Setting and Changing Collations.